Cooperative Employees Strike Enters 10th Day, Demand GO 36 Implementation
•
Cooperative employees in Anakapalli district are on an indefinite strike since February 16th, now in its 10th day.
•
The strike demands the immediate implementation of GO Number 36, released in March 2019, which governments have neglected.
•
Employees are also demanding permanency for those hired after 2019, increased retirement age to 62, and gratuity as per law.
•
They seek term insurance of 20 lakh rupees for employees and immediate release of dividends to farmers.
•
People's organizations and labor unions, including CITU, have extended support to the striking employees.
